Beyoncé and JAY-Z have reportedly found a new crib.

The power couple had been searching for a permanent L.A. home, and TMZ reports that they've now found it. The billion dollar couple has purchased a 30,000 square foot home on 1.86 acres of land. The home has 8 bedrooms, 11 bathrooms, a basketball court, recording studio, paddle tennis court and four pools.

Reportedly, they spent somewhere between $90- $120 million for the home. It was being shopped for $130 million, though it wasn't listed on the market. Since the arrival of the twins, the Carters have been renting a $400,000/month home in Malibu as they searched for a permanent place.
